In Winder, common issues include engine problems related to Theta II engines in certain models (like Sorento and Optima), which may require inspection or repair. Additionally, our local climate and road conditions can accelerate wear on suspension components, brakes, and air conditioning systems, which are frequent service items.
Look for shops that are Kia-certified or have technicians with specific Kia training, as this ensures familiarity with complex systems. Checking reviews for local shops on platforms like Google, and asking for recommendations in local Winder/Barrow County community groups, can also point you toward trusted, experienced mechanics.
Seek out a specialized independent shop for repairs once your factory warranty has expired, as they often provide more personalized service and competitive pricing. For complex computer or recall-related work, the dealership may still be necessary, but for most routine maintenance and repairs, a qualified local shop in Winder is an excellent choice.
Yes, Kia parts and labor costs in Winder are typically more affordable than luxury brands, but can be comparable to other mainstream manufacturers like Honda or Toyota. Costs are influenced by model-specific issues (like certain engine repairs), so getting a detailed estimate from a local shop is always recommended.
Winder's hot, humid summers put extra strain on your cooling system and battery, making regular A/C checks and battery testing essential. Furthermore, occasional rough roads in the area mean you should have your alignment, tires, and suspension inspected periodically to prevent uneven wear and ensure a smooth ride.
